About Blast (BLAST)

Blast is an EVM-compatible Layer-2 network built on the OP Stack that automatically passes native yield from Ethereum staking and T-bill protocols directly to users' ETH and stablecoin balances. Known for its built-in yield model and fast growth in TVL, Blast has attracted a broad ecosystem of DeFi protocols, yield strategies, and consumer applications.
